Title
A Study on Availability of SS, Conductivity and OUR for the Real Time Prediction of Influent COD Concentration in STP
서인석 In Seok Seo , 김연권 Yeon Kwon Kim , 김홍석 Hong Suck Kim , 김지연 Ji Yeon Kim
Abstract
Recently, water quality of effluent in sewage treatment plant has been monitored in real time by TMS(Tele-Monitoring System). Therefore, early detection of sudden fluctuation of influent concentration in STP has taken on greater importance. For this reason, some researcher studied on the application of simplified mathematical model in operation of sewage treatment plant. However, due to complexity of various parameter application and fractionation of influent COD used in mathematical model, therefore, there are limit still in application. In this research, suspended solids, conductivity and OUR(oxygen uptake rate) was evaluated to develop on-line influent COD monitoring methods. Theoretically, suspended solids, conductivity and OUR are related to particulate, ionic and biodegradable COD, respectively. In evaluation of co-relationship, SS, EC and OUR have a good co-relationship in particulate, ionic soluble COD(acetate, R2=1) and RBCOD, respectively, whereas EC have no response to nonionic soluble COD(glucose, R2=0.37). Therefore, combination of SS and OUR was more efficient in COD concentration prediction of sewage influent. Influent COD values in real time can be importantly utilized in operation strategy of STP.
